What does it mean to be an IT Project Specialist at GLS?
As an IT Project Specialist, you will provide foundational support for IT project execution, vendor management, and budgeting activities. You will assist in coordinating infrastructure and technical projects, maintaining documentation, and supporting project management tools and reporting. You will collaborate with internal teams and vendors to ensure smooth project delivery and operational efficiency.

How will you drive value within the organization as an IT Project Specialist?
Research and analyze business problems and identify potential solutions and requirements
Collaborate with IT leadership on the management of project requirements and implementation
Maintain project documentation and electronic records that support work performed, results, and outcomes
Support the management and production of the monthly IT budgeting process
Assist with the administration and management of specific tools used for IT project management
Coordinate with external vendors to provide project delivery and system enhancements
Assist in reviewing existing vendor contracts for accuracy and alignment with actual invoiced services
Support the vendor management process (new vendor reviews, renewals, onboarding, and offboarding of vendors) by collaborating with internal departments
Support in vetting, scoring, and onboarding new services in conjunction with structured RFPs
Coordinate the communication of metrics, insights, findings, project status, and updates with cross-functional team members and management through monthly and quarterly business reviews
